![]() ![]() The district Athletic Director must certify that all competitors participating and competing in the state competition through NJCDCA are active students and covered under the district Board of Education’s (or like governing body’s) liability insurance.Ĭoaches must be able to certify that every student participating is a student in good academic standing. A Penalty for performing skills out of category will be 2.5 points per occurrence in the Intermediate, Game Day Non-Mount and Non-Tumbling Divisions.Īll team members must be a full-time student within the school district where they currently cheer/dance and compete or attend a magnet/technical/ choice school with the permission of that school district.Due to the Covid 19 Pandemic we do not encourage crossovers.If your division is combined, you will be notified. Therefore, divisions may be collapsed as teams drop. There must be at least three (3) teams in each division or divisions may be combined.It will be updated should teams drop so keep checking back. A list of divisions and the teams in each will be posted on the website by Sunday March 7th.This will be based on the number of athletes on each team in that particular division. Once registration is closed (March 1st) and the number of teams entered has been finalized, the size breakdown (small, medium, large, etc) for each division will be determined.SITE NAVIGATION: COMPETITIONS / MIDDLE SCHOOL & JV / MIDDLE SCHOOL & JV COMPETITION DIVISIONS
